Welcome aboard! You'll mostly be working on Sproutly, our plant-watering scheduler. The gist: cron jobs read moisture thresholds from the config service and queue watering events for each greenhouse zone. Dev setup instructions live in the repo README — takes maybe twenty minutes. Tansy runs standups at ten, super casual. One housekeeping item before you start: the shared staging vault needs unlocking on first login, and the recovery passphrase you'll need is right below.

vault phrase of yaguf-hahaf = druath-holix

# PodLint feed validator — support notes.
# These limits govern how aggressively we fetch and parse partner
# feeds before flagging them. If a publisher on the Starwhale
# network complains about false timeouts, check here first before
# filing a bug. Values were tuned after the Cresswell incident.
# The current constants are the following.

constants for yaduf-fahag:
BUDGETS = {
    "kelix": 528,
    "briwyn": 734,
}

INTERNAL MEMO — Branch Managers

Re: Q3 budget request. Submissions due end of month. Use the new Ferndale template; old forms will be returned. Caps: facilities up 3%, travel flat, discretionary down 5%. Justify any variance in one paragraph, no attachments. Equipment requests over threshold route to regional review. Approvals expected within two weeks of submission. Late requests roll to next cycle without exception. Context for these limits is set out in the note below.

management briefing: Only 30 of the 372 pilot accounts renewed Wenix, so a churn review is set for June 11. Lamysek Works is in early talks to buy Casethix Logistics for about $215.6 million.

## Firmware Channel Provenance — Duskmere Hubs

Every image pushed to the Duskmere update channel is built by the Fernhollow pipeline, signed, and logged to the provenance ledger. Support: never accept a customer-supplied binary as evidence; pull the ledger entry instead. Channels: stable, beta, canary. Canary images expire after 14 days and will refuse to boot afterward. To confirm what a device actually installed, match its reported build string against the token below.

session token of kahog-bahif = htk9_f63daec35